EDITORS COMMENTS
This watercolour print by William Alexander depicts Week Street in Maidstone, Kent during the late 18th to early 19th century. Measuring at 19.1x26.7 cm and housed in the Maidstone Museum and Art Gallery, this artwork offers a glimpse into the bustling cityscape of historic Maidstone. The painting showcases a vibrant street scene with colorful buildings lining both sides of Week Street. The artist's attention to detail is evident as he captures the architectural nuances of each structure, bringing them to life with his skilled brushstrokes. The use of watercolours adds a softness and ethereal quality to the scene, enhancing its charm. Week Street itself appears busy and full of activity, with figures going about their daily lives - merchants selling their wares, pedestrians strolling along the cobblestones, and carriages passing through. This snapshot transports viewers back in time, allowing them to imagine what life was like during this period.
